About the role
Crouse’s Care Coordination Services team is hiring a Social Worker.
Responsibilities
- Works collaboratively with the Care Managers and other members of the multidisciplinary healthcare team to ensure the appropriate allocation of hospital resources while maintaining the quality of care.
- Participates in the development and implementation of a comprehensive integrated discharge plan.
- Identifies patient and family psychosocial and environmental needs related to admission, diagnosis, treatment, and discharge.
- Actively participates in the discharge process following federal and state regulations and accreditation standards, managing care across the continuum to ensure a safe discharge within a timely manner.
- Provides crisis interventions to patients and families as needed.
Requirements
- Master’s Degree in Social Work required.
- LMSW license preferred.
- 2 to 3 years of Social Work experience required.
- Case Management, Discharge Planning, or home care experience preferred.
- Excellent oral and written communication and interpersonal skills.
- Demonstrates age-appropriate communication in assigned work area.
- Ability to interact with physicians, members of the multidisciplinary healthcare team, patients, families, and community agencies to achieve optimal patient outcomes.
- Knowledge of federal and state regulations (DOH, Medicare/Medicaid).
- Strong organizational and problem-solving skills.
- Knowledge of third-party payers and/or managed care principles.
